Transaction 3b34cef68c0e4b902af7141c0979514ad33fa4a6048e5941e4c443f9a8eed0a8
1 Input
1 Output
-
3b34cef68c0e4b902af7141c0979514ad33fa4a6048e5941e4c443f9a8eed0a8:0
- value
- 926866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 086cea42dec409a3edb012fad9303ad9b7a62a2c OP_EQUAL
- address
- 32TZodZ1fpa6LsnG8Xjd2TrP3cnAFf9t6A